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

config: Add more game making tools to default apps #131

Merged
merged 1 commit into from
Nov 28, 2023

Conversation

dylanmccall
Copy link
Contributor

@dylanmccall dylanmccall commented Nov 25, 2023

In apps_add for flatpak-remote-flathub, add the following:

  • com.orama_interactive.Pixelorama
  • io.gdevelop.ide
  • org.godotengine.Godot

This change will apply to any images which use the default list of apps.

https://phabricator.endlessm.com/T34960

@dsd
Copy link
Member

dsd commented Nov 27, 2023

Let's have Unity in eosimpact only please.
Also, @manuq's latest suggestion is Pixelorama instead of Libresprite.

In apps_add for flatpak-remote-flathub, add the following:

- com.orama_interactive.Pixelorama
- io.gdevelop.ide
- org.godotengine.Godot

This change will apply to any images which use the default list of apps.

https://phabricator.endlessm.com/T34960
@dylanmccall
Copy link
Contributor Author

dylanmccall commented Nov 28, 2023

Okay, we're now adding Unity in this PR: https://github.com/endlessm/endless-image-config/pull/1161. None of the things in this PR have extra-data or encumbered codecs (that I am aware of), although both of the additions in that PR do, so I'm sorting that stuff out over there :)

And indeed, Pixelorama is excellent! I changed this as well as endlessm/eos-shell-content#260 to refer to Pixelorama instead of Libresprite.

@wjt
Copy link
Member

wjt commented Nov 28, 2023

Okay, we're now adding Unity in this PR: endlessm/endless-image-config#1161. None of the things in this PR have extra-data or encumbered codecs (that I am aware of)

gdevelop does. All electron apps include an ffmpeg with H.264 support, unless special care is taken to use an alternative build whose ffmpeg is compiled without H.264 support. I'll add a patch over there.

@wjt wjt merged commit a1ec8fc into master Nov 28, 2023
2 checks passed
@wjt wjt deleted the T34960-add-game-making-tools branch November 28, 2023 10:56
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

Successfully merging this pull request may close these issues.

3 participants